Electric motors enable the forklift to lift and travel at the top speeds necessary for maximum productivity and throughput. AC Motors are implemented and this reduces overall maintenance costs significantly. The steering motor functionality is integrated into the hydraulic motor; this simplifies the overall system and really increases the reliability. For supreme heat resistance, motors are insulated using Class H insulation.

ERP-VT Productivity Enhancements
Spacious Operator Compartment: The steering column tilt angle and easy to adjust seat helps to enable the operator flexibility, that could also enhance productivity. What's more, this particular unit features a low profile cowl design.
Dual AC Power Drive Motors: By providing smooth directional changes, the Dual AC Power Drive Motors would help to increase the total loads transported per shift.
Hydrostatic Steer System: With minimal effort from the operator, the Hydrostatic Steer System will allow for more precise steering control.
Auto Deceleration System: This system is responsible to slowing the lift truck to a complete stop. This happens when the accelerator pedal is released. This function has been proven to extend the model's brake life.
Extended Shift: The Extended Shift allows balance to be achieved between the extended battery shift life and high performance machinery.
